Meditation for Kids: Fall Asleep Easily with Gentle Sounds
Sometimes, it can be hard for kids to relax at night. If your little one is having trouble drifting off, meditation might help!
There are lots of different methods to meditate, but one easy way for kids is to listen to gentle sounds. You can find many peaceful sound tracks online or even just play nature sounds.
- Curl up
- Close your peepers
- Listen to the noises and imagine a calm oasis
With a little practice, meditation can help your child get sleepy and have sweet dreams all night long!
Deep Sleep Meditation: Relax Your Mind & Body Tonight This Evening
Are you feeling stressed and overwhelmed? Do you find it difficult to calm down at the end of a long day? Deep sleep meditation offers a powerful tool to alleviate your worries sleep meditation music relaxing and lead you into a state of deep relaxation. By directing your mind on your breath and surrendering your tensions, you can cultivate a sense of peace and tranquility that encourages restful sleep.
- Initiate your practice by finding a comfortable spot where you can lie down.
- Shut your eyes and concentrate your thoughts on your breath.
- Notice the natural rhythm of your breath as it flows your body.
- Permit your thoughts to wander without criticism.
- Continue this practice for 5-10 minutes.
When you finish your meditation, carefully raise your eyes and savour a few moments to re-orient yourself in your surroundings.
